KeyPress KeyPress::createFromDescription (const String& desc)
{
    int modifiers = 0;
    for (int i = 0; i < numElementsInArray (KeyPressHelpers::modifierNames); ++i)
        if (desc.containsWholeWordIgnoreCase (KeyPressHelpers::modifierNames[i].name))
            modifiers |= KeyPressHelpers::modifierNames[i].flag;
    int key = 0;
    for (int i = 0; i < numElementsInArray (KeyPressHelpers::translations); ++i)
    {
        if (desc.containsWholeWordIgnoreCase (String (KeyPressHelpers::translations[i].name)))
        {
            key = KeyPressHelpers::translations[i].code;
            break;
        }
    }
    if (key == 0)
        key = KeyPressHelpers::getNumpadKeyCode (desc);
    if (key == 0)
    {
        // see if it's a function key..
        if (! desc.containsChar ('#')) // avoid mistaking hex-codes like "#f1"
        {
            for (int i = 1; i <= 35; ++i)
            {
                if (desc.containsWholeWordIgnoreCase ("f" + String (i)))
                {
                    if (i <= 16)        key = F1Key + i - 1;
                    else if (i <= 24)   key = F17Key + i - 17;
                    else if (i <= 35)   key = F25Key + i - 25;
                }
            }
        }
        if (key == 0)
        {
            // give up and use the hex code..
            auto hexCode = desc.fromFirstOccurrenceOf ("#", false, false)
                               .retainCharacters ("0123456789abcdefABCDEF")
                               .getHexValue32();
            if (hexCode > 0)
                key = hexCode;
            else
                key = (int) CharacterFunctions::toUpperCase (desc.getLastCharacter());
        }
    }
    return KeyPress (key, ModifierKeys (modifiers), 0);
}
String KeyPress::getTextDescription() const
{
    String desc;
    if (keyCode > 0)
    {
        // some keyboard layouts use a shift-key to get the slash, but in those cases, we
        // want to store it as being a slash, not shift+whatever.
        if (textCharacter == '/' && keyCode != numberPadDivide)
            return "/";
        if (mods.isCtrlDown())      desc << "ctrl + ";
        if (mods.isShiftDown())     desc << "shift + ";
       #if JUCE_MAC || JUCE_IOS
        if (mods.isAltDown())       desc << "option + ";
        if (mods.isCommandDown())   desc << "command + ";
       #else
        if (mods.isAltDown())       desc << "alt + ";
       #endif
        for (int i = 0; i < numElementsInArray (KeyPressHelpers::translations); ++i)
            if (keyCode == KeyPressHelpers::translations[i].code)
                return desc + KeyPressHelpers::translations[i].name;
        // not all F keys have consecutive key codes on all platforms
        if      (keyCode >= F1Key  && keyCode <= F16Key)                  desc << 'F' << (1 + keyCode - F1Key);
        else if (keyCode >= F17Key && keyCode <= F24Key)                  desc << 'F' << (17 + keyCode - F17Key);
        else if (keyCode >= F25Key && keyCode <= F35Key)                  desc << 'F' << (25 + keyCode - F25Key);
        else if (keyCode >= numberPad0 && keyCode <= numberPad9)    desc << KeyPressHelpers::numberPadPrefix() << (keyCode - numberPad0);
        else if (keyCode >= 33 && keyCode < 176)        desc += CharacterFunctions::toUpperCase ((juce_wchar) keyCode);
        else if (keyCode == numberPadAdd)               desc << KeyPressHelpers::numberPadPrefix() << '+';
        else if (keyCode == numberPadSubtract)          desc << KeyPressHelpers::numberPadPrefix() << '-';
        else if (keyCode == numberPadMultiply)          desc << KeyPressHelpers::numberPadPrefix() << '*';
        else if (keyCode == numberPadDivide)            desc << KeyPressHelpers::numberPadPrefix() << '/';
        else if (keyCode == numberPadSeparator)         desc << KeyPressHelpers::numberPadPrefix() << "separator";
        else if (keyCode == numberPadDecimalPoint)      desc << KeyPressHelpers::numberPadPrefix() << '.';
        else if (keyCode == numberPadEquals)            desc << KeyPressHelpers::numberPadPrefix() << '=';
        else if (keyCode == numberPadDelete)            desc << KeyPressHelpers::numberPadPrefix() << "delete";
        else                                            desc << '#' << String::toHexString (keyCode);
    }
    return desc;
}
